Claims
- 1. A method for forming diamond-like hard carbon coating layers on the surface of a VTR head drum for protecting the tape while maintaining the abrasion resistance of said head drum comprising:
- a step for performing preliminary treatment and transitional synthesis before synthesising said diamond-like carbon coating layer;
- a step for forming a first diamond-like carbon coating layer on said transitional synthetic layer applying a first bias voltage to the drum substrate; and
- a step for forming a second diamond-like hard carbon coating layer having a lower degree of hardness on the first diamond-like hard carbon film applying a second bias voltage to the drum substrate, wherein the second bias voltage is lower than the first bias voltage.
- 2. A method recited in claim 1, wherein said step for forming the second diamond-like hard carbon film further includes a step for lowering said bias voltage by cutting off the direct current supplied to the synthesizing apparatus, such that said bias voltage is lowered to the voltage at which a diamond-like hard carbon film having a lower degree of hardness is formed.
- 3. A method recited in claim 2, wherein said step for forming the second diamond-like hard carbon film further includes a step for lowering said bias voltage by cutting off the direct current supplied to the synthesizing apparatus and partly by lowering the voltage of the high-frequency current supplied thereto, such that said bias voltage is lowered to the voltage at which a diamond-like hard carbon film having a lower degree of hardness is formed.
- 4. A method recited in claim 3, wherein said first bias voltage applied to said head drum is -550V, and said step for forming the diamond-like hard carbon film is performed for 10 minutes under 1 Torr reaction pressure using 300 mA high-frequency current and 119 mA direct current.
- 5. A method recited in claim 2 or claim 3, wherein said bias voltage applied to the drum substrate is -250V.
